Abstract
Abstract
The abstract describing the content of the publication or report
Abstract:
The site at Sunnydale Floodgates is situated on the NW outskirts of the historic medieval town of Kington, approximately 100m to the W of the earthworks of a 12th century motte and bailey castle. Evidence of medieval ridge and furrow cultivation has previously been identified to the E of the site. Despite the proximity of these remains, the groundworks revealed no remains of archaeological significance. A U-shaped cut feature interpreted as a pit associated with post-medieval agricultural or landscaping activity was revealed in the NE corner of the site, sealed by topsoil containing late 19th/20th century pottery.
